Global Tech Industries Group, Inc. Files Application For Listing On Blockchain-Powered Securities Exchange, Upstream

Global Tech Industries Group, Inc. a Nevada corporation, announced that it has completed the application process for listing its shares on Upstream, a trading app for digital securities and NFTs powered by Horizon Fintex (“Horizon”) and MERJ Exchange Limited (“MERJ”).

The potential listing on Upstream is part of a larger strategy being employed by the Company to broaden its reach into the global trading and investing community, and to provide the opportunity to access an international, digital-first investor base that can trade using USDC digital currency, along with credit, debit, PayPal, and USD, potentially unlocking liquidity and enhancing price discovery.

Commenting on the application process, David Reichman, Chairman & CEO of GTII, stated, “We believe that our side of the application process is now complete, and we look forward to hearing from Upstream. Along with other steps the Company has recently taken, we view this as a bold move toward creating more value for our shareholders and positioning GTII to participate in an entirely new liquidity stream.”

Upstream is a MERJ Exchange market. MERJ Exchange is a licensed Securities Exchange, an affiliate of the World Federation of Exchanges, and a full member of ANNA. MERJ supports global issuers of traditional and digital securities through the entire asset life cycle from issuance to trading, clearing, settlement, and registry. It operates a fair and transparent marketplace in line with international best practices and principles of operations of financial markets.
